# Flaglight Rollouts — Approvals

Quick version for on-call: any rollout touching more than 5% of traffic needs an approval in Flaglight before the ramp continues. Kill switches don't need approval — just flip them and note it in the incident channel. Scheduled ramps pause automatically if error budget burns hot. If you're stuck at 2 a.m. with a pending approval, there's one person authorized to override, and that's the approver below.

account owner for tagep-bafof: Norael Gilax Juleth

## v7.9.0 — Connection Pooling Rework

Replaced per-request database connections in Mossbank with a shared pool (min 5, max 40 per node). Idle connections are now recycled after 10 minutes, and pool exhaustion surfaces a clear error instead of hanging. Future maintainers should tune limits via `pool.toml`, not environment overrides. Questions about the sizing rationale should go to the engineer responsible.

approver of hahaf-hahaf = Druion Druius Kasax Eliox

### Encoding detection for uploaded text files

Quick context for reviewers: the Papergull ingest service sniffs uploads with a BOM check first, then falls back to a statistical detector, and only then assumes UTF-8. Please don't approve changes that reorder these steps — we learned the hard way that Latin-1 invoices get mangled otherwise. Anything flagged below 80% confidence goes to the manual review queue. The full detection flowchart and test corpus are documented on the internal page below.

operations page: https://confluence.lumicsys.internal/projects/display/projects/display